If you're
planning a trip to the Walt Disney World then you probably already know that it
is compromised of several theme parks. Most ticket plans are to visit the four
main parks, Disney's Magic Kingdom, Disney's Epcot, Disney's Animal Kingdom and
Disney's Hollywood Studios. But if you plan to visit some of Disney's other
theme parks, then the Disney Plus Package is for you.
In addition to the original four theme parks you will have access to Disney's
Blizzard Beach, Disney's Typhoon Lagoon, Disney's Wide World of Sports,
Disney's Oak Trail and Disney Quest This allows you to visit these parks for a
whole day, when it seems to hot spend a day walking around a large theme park
then be sure to stop at one of Disney's water parks and cool off for the day.
The Disney Plus Ticket Package works just the same as the Disney
Tickets, each
park is valid for one day. When planning your days, be sure to check the times
and days of the additional theme parks, as closing and opening times vary based
on the parks preferences.
